Kids' bunk and loft beds are fun, stimulating youth memories of treehouses and playrooms. However it's important to keep in mind that the majority of designs need sufficient ceiling height to guarantee your children can safely sleep high off the ground. That said, the majority of kids who are able to follow simple safety rules must be prepared for the top bunk at age 6 or older.
Bunks and loft beds permit you to make the most of your kids' shared bedroom, maximizing flooring area for desks, toy storage and other furnishings like a chair or cabinet.
